#d1281f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1281f is composed of 82% red, 15.7%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.9% magenta, 85.2%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 3 degrees, a saturation of 74.2% and a lightness of 47.1%. #d1281f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ff503e with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#d1281f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1281f has RGB values of R:209, G:40, B:31 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.85,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13707295.

Shades and Tints of #d1281f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d1281f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7372 is the less saturated color, while #ed0f03 is the most saturated one.
